Yes, the Microsoft Surface Pro 9 with an Intel i7 processor, 16GB of RAM, and a 512GB SSD should be able to run the full version of AutoCAD and Navisworks programs without any issues. However, it's always recommended to check the system requirements for the specific versions of the software you plan to use to ensure compatibility.

    For optimal productivityutilize an external keyboard, such as the Surface Signature Keyboard, and connect an external mouse when working with CAD software. Additionally, consider attaching an external monitor to create a larger workspace if necessary. Overall, the Surface Pro 9 is a highly capable and portable device, ideal for professionals who require both mobility and performance in their work tasks.
